Foros del Web » Programando para Internet » PHP »

ayuda con is null

Estas en el tema de ayuda con is null en el foro de PHP en Foros del Web. hola de nuevo a todos de casualidad abra alguien que haya usado la funcion IS NULL lo que pasa que tengo que ver primero si ...
  #1 (permalink)  
Antiguo 20/01/2010, 19:11
 
Fecha de Ingreso: agosto-2009
Ubicación: tlalnepantla
Mensajes: 97
Antigüedad: 15 años, 4 meses
Puntos: 0
ayuda con is null

hola de nuevo a todos de casualidad abra alguien que haya usado la funcion IS NULL lo que pasa que tengo que ver primero si tengo datos en mi tabla y me dijeron que aga una validacion con esta funcion pero no se como hacerla en dado caso de que no tenga datos tengo que insetrar un 1 de lo contrario recuperar el valor mayor e incrementar en uno
  #2 (permalink)  
Antiguo 20/01/2010, 19:23
Avatar de jackson666  
Fecha de Ingreso: noviembre-2009
Ubicación: Buenos Aires, Argentina
Mensajes: 1.971
Antigüedad: 15 años, 1 mes
Puntos: 65
Respuesta: ayuda con is null

Para saber si tu consulta devuelve resultados o no, dependiendo del tipo de consulta que hagas, podes usar mysql_num_rows() o mysql_affected_rows().
Con estas funciones obtenes la cantidad de filas que tu consulta afecto.
Si es cero, es porque no hay resultados...
__________________
HV Studio
Diseño y desarrollo web
  #3 (permalink)  
Antiguo 20/01/2010, 19:35
 
Fecha de Ingreso: agosto-2009
Ubicación: tlalnepantla
Mensajes: 97
Antigüedad: 15 años, 4 meses
Puntos: 0
Respuesta: ayuda con is null

ok muchas gracias por la respuesta
  #4 (permalink)  
Antiguo 21/01/2010, 15:48
 
Fecha de Ingreso: agosto-2009
Ubicación: tlalnepantla
Mensajes: 97
Antigüedad: 15 años, 4 meses
Puntos: 0
Respuesta: ayuda con is null

PROBE HACIENDO ESTO Y SI ENCUENTRA "NULO" ME HACE LA INSERCION QUE AGO PERO SI HAY VALORES ME SIGE TRATANDO DE INSERTAR EN LA PRIMERA FILA POR LO QUE ME MARCA ERROR QUE ¿ES LO QUE ESTOY HACIENDO MAL?



//VERIFICAR SI HAY DATOS EN LA TABLA PRS_SOLICITUDES_PRESTACIONES
$valida= "select MAX (idprs_solicitud) from prs_solicitudes_prestaciones";
$resmayor=pg_query($connection,$valida) or die ("error en la consulta $valida");
if ($may = 1 )
{
$may = pg_fetch_object($resmayor, 0) ;
$idprs_solicitud = $may -> idprs_solicitud;
}
if ($idprs_solicitud == null) //SI EL RESULTADO ES NULO INSERTA LO SIGUIENTE
{
$nulo="INSERT INTO prs_solicitudes_prestaciones (idprs_solicitud,idcentrot,idtipo,casos) VALUES (1,$idcentro,$idtipo,1)";
pg_query($connection,$nulo) or die ("error en $nulo");
exit;
}

else //SI ENCUENTRA ALGUN OTRO VALOR
{
$idprs_solicitud ++;
$insert="INSERT INTO prs_solicitudes_prestaciones (idprs_solicitud,idcentrot,idtipo,casos) VALUES ($idprs_solicitud,$idcentro,$idtipo,1)";
pg_query($connection,$insert);
}
  #5 (permalink)  
Antiguo 21/01/2010, 17:07
Avatar de jackson666  
Fecha de Ingreso: noviembre-2009
Ubicación: Buenos Aires, Argentina
Mensajes: 1.971
Antigüedad: 15 años, 1 mes
Puntos: 65
Respuesta: ayuda con is null

Porque no preguntas asi mejor

Código PHP:
Ver original
  1. if (empty($idprs_solicitud)) //SI EL RESULTADO ES NULO INSERTA LO SIGUIENTE
__________________
HV Studio
Diseño y desarrollo web

Etiquetas: null
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 19:08.